When I go to some sites (but not all), the LastPass Chrome browser extension creates an invisible iframe that block clicks on the right side of the site in the browser window. Relevant screen shots are below.
Example site with this problem: https://dominion.games/
Example site that does NOT show this problem: https://community.logmein.com/
There are other reports of this same behavior in the Chrome Web Store:
https://chrome.google.com/webstore/detail/lastpass-free-password-ma/hdokiejnpimakedhajhdlcegeplioahd
Versions:
OS: Mac OS
Chrome: 107.0.5304.110 (Official Build) (arm64)
LastPass Chrome extension: 4.103.0

The actual fix is to go into the lastpass settings, no, not those setting, not those either, nope, not even those, but go into the settings only available as a link from you lastpass vault itself "Advanced Options" and disable "Use improved save and fill".
Even though this switch should control how the extension itself behaves, some genius at logmein put it under the "Manage Your Vault" section under "Advanced Options", available only from the vault itself, instead of putting this option under "Extension Preferences".
